Understanding the Technical Aspects
The beauty of a Turkish mosaic lamp lies not only in its aesthetic appeal but also in the technical details of its construction. The creation process involves meticulous craftsmanship and the use of high-quality materials. Let’s delve into the technical features that distinguish these lamps:
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Lamp Shade Material | Typically made from hand-cut stained glass pieces. These pieces are meticulously arranged to create intricate patterns and designs. The glass is often colored and translucent, allowing for a warm and diffused light. |
| Shade Construction | The individual glass pieces are carefully fitted together and secured with a metallic frame, often using a traditional Tiffany-style technique. This ensures durability and prevents the glass from shifting or falling out. |
| Base Material | The base is usually made from metal, commonly brass, iron, or a combination of metals. The metal is often electroplated to create a variety of finishes, such as antique silver or bronze, enhancing the lamp’s overall aesthetic. |
| Base Design | Bases vary widely in design, ranging from simple and understated to elaborate and ornate. Some bases are designed to complement the lamp shade’s pattern, while others are more independent design elements. |
| Electrical Components | The lamps are usually wired for electrical use, and typically include an on/off switch and a standard light bulb socket. The type of bulb socket and the voltage rating vary depending on the lamp’s design and intended market. |

1. What materials are typically used in Turkish mosaic lamps?
Turkish mosaic lamps typically use hand-cut stained glass for the shade, meticulously arranged and secured with a metallic frame. The base is usually metal, often brass or iron, and frequently electroplated for a desired finish.
2. Are Turkish mosaic lamps durable?
Yes, provided they are handled with care. The sturdy metal base and the secure construction of the glass shade ensure durability. However, the glass is still delicate and should be protected from impacts.
3. How much light do these lamps produce?
The light output varies depending on the lamp’s size, number of globes, and the type of bulb used. Smaller lamps like table lamps provide focused light, while larger lamps such as chandeliers offer more ambient illumination.

5. How are Turkish mosaic lamps cleaned?
To clean the shade, gently wipe it with a soft, dry cloth. For stubborn dirt, use a slightly damp cloth, but avoid excessive moisture. Never use abrasive cleaners or harsh chemicals. The metal base can be cleaned with a suitable metal cleaner.
